google-chrome - chrome 开发工具 "continuous page repainting"选项在哪里?

标签 google-chrome google-chrome-devtools

过去,在 FPS Meter 旁边的 Render 下的开发工具中有一个选项,上面写着“启用连续页面重绘”。现在它不在那里了。它去哪儿了?

版本 60.0.3112.113(官方构建)(64 位)

no continuous rendering option

chrome canary

最佳答案

There used to be an option in dev tools under Render right next to the FPS Meter that said "Enable continuous page repainting". Now it's not there. Where did it go?

它已被删除。见 Crbug issue #523040 .

这里更广泛的问题是,您可以使用什么工作流程来取代连续绘画模式 (CPM)?

CPM 出现在我之前,但看起来它可以为您提供整个页面的绘画成本的实时估算。没有什么比这更好的了,但是性能记录绝对可以帮助您衡量您的页面正在绘制多少。一般的想法是开始记录,与您的页面交互,然后分析记录结果以查看发生了多少个绘画事件,以及每个事件花费了多少时间。见 Get Started With Analyzing Runtime Performance熟悉性能面板。

2017 年 11 月 2 日更新

Chrome 64(目前在 Canary 中)中的 DevTools 有一个接近 CPM 的新功能,称为 Performance Monitor .它显示 FPS、每秒布局和每秒样式重新计算的实时 View 。

关于google-chrome - chrome 开发工具 "continuous page repainting"选项在哪里?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/45872787/

相关文章:

html - 为什么在手动调整屏幕大小时而不是在移动模式下控制字体大小的@media 最小/最大宽度有效?

ios - 页面在 Safari 中呈现,但在 iPad 上的 Chrome 中不呈现

google-chrome - 这个 INSANE 空间字符是什么??? (谷歌浏览器)

javascript - 在 Chrome 扩展中为 "matches"设置多个选项?

javascript - 在大量渲染/计算期间卡住后如何防止滚动位置跳跃?

JavaScript 代码 : how does it work?

google-chrome - Chrome 84检查元素,查找未像以前一样以黄色突出显示的结果

javascript - 相对容器的 Chrome native 拖放不正确渲染重影

javascript - 谷歌浏览器如何启动桌面应用程序?

javascript - 如何使用 Google Chrome 的控制台执行 click()? (Javascript)